Jharkhand High Court stays cancellation of state public service commission exams, appointments
India, Aug. 20 -- The Jharkhand High Court has stayed the state government's decision to cancel the 11th and 13th Jharkhand Public Service Commission (JPSC) examinations and the appointments made through them, providing relief to newly appointed officers who challenged the move.
The court issued the order while hearing petitions filed by several newly appointed officers against the government's decision.
Officers challenge government order
The petitioners argued that the state government had cancelled the examinations and subsequent appointments without giving the selected candidates an opportunity to present their case.
